Avg. Sold Price vs Avg. List Price & Total Wilton Home Sales 2005-2011

 

 

2005

2006

2007

2008

2009

2010

2011

Ave Sold Price

$1,038,432

$1,070,047

$1,017,817

$1,001,892

$856,333

$812,112

$905,593

Ave List Price

$1,072,956

$1,094,566

$1,061,010

$1,065,366

$914,273

$863,639

$963,193

Total Sold

363

271

245

181

154

189

194

As you can see from the chart above, the real estate sales for Wilton CT did fall off for the years of 2008 through 2012. The saving grace for yearly sales for 2010 was the buyers' credits that were being given in the first half of the year.  Sales seem to be on the upswing again!

In spite of Hurricane Irene and the heavy huge snow storm of the fall, Wilton did seem to hold its own with the real estate sales.
